What is the cheapest month to fly from Oklahoma City to Cairo?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Oklahoma City to Cairo,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Oklahoma City to Cairo is February, where tickets cost $1,045 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are June and January,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$1,653 and $1,557 respectively.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Oklahoma City to Cairo?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Cairo with an airline and back to Oklahoma City with another airline. Booking your flights between Oklahoma City and CAI can sometimes prove cheaper using this method.
